Any idea's on my problem here. I bought a new Fiat ducato motorhome last year but have a small problem with the mileometer. When I go away no problem. If I don't go away for a month and use the motorhome once or twice during the month I find that when I start the motorhome up, the time clock goes back to 0.00 and the last trip of about 7 miles disapears off my mileometer. The motorhome always starts ok but as I said if it has been standing for 2-3 weeks and I make a small journey, the next time I start up the mileage has gone back and my clock shows 0.00.

Hi, this could be due to the battery voltage falling on start up to a level were the 12V constant supply needed to maintain the clock/speedo settings falls below its threshold level. Battery voltage when fully charged should be 12.6V so a quick check with a multi meter before starting may reveal this has fallen. As the engine takes load on starting this voltage will fall further. It could just be due to current drain by the clock/radio memory/speedo/alarm etc or even a tired battery. If it persists it might be worth geting the current drain checked by an auto electrician.
